
How does electrical energy differ from the electromagnetic energy?

Hint: Electric current is the electric charge’s movement through a conductor and the electromagnetic waves are formed due to moving electric charges but once created, they will spread through a vacuum. The smaller packets of the energy which propagate as the electromagnetic waves are photons.
Complete answer:
In order to understand the difference between electrical energy and electromagnetic energy first let’s understand what electrical energy is.
We can simply define it as an energy which is converted from the electrical potential energy.
Electric potential energy can be defined as it is an potential energy resulting from conservative coulomb forces and associated with the configuration within a given system of a particular set of point charges
By virtue of the two main elements an object can have electrical potential energy, its own electrical charge and its relative location of the other electrically charged objects.
Now let’s understand what electromagnetic energy is.
Electromagnetic energy or the radiation travels in waves that ranges from extremely long radio waves to very short gamma rays over a large spectrum just a small portion of this spectrum called as the visible light can be observed by the human eye.
Therefore electrical energy is created inside the conductor but electromagnetic waves can travel through space. It is proportional to frequency of the wave.
Note:
As an approach to understand the difference between electrical energy and electromagnetic energy, first we have seen electrical energy which is a result of the electric potential energy and can flow through a conductor but electromagnetic waves can travel through space and are created by moving charges.
